How do artists refresh their creative lives? Every week, one of our favorite artists will take over our Instagram to reveal his or her favorite forms of down-time. On Monday, Q2 Music compiles the takeover into a web feature. Follow the live takeovers on our Instagram account and catch the write-up from the latest feature below.

L.A.–based composer and multi-instrumentalist Jherek Bischoff was born into a musical family, and his many collaborators include David Byrne, yMusic, Neil Gaiman, Ben Folds, Amanda Palmer, Al Gore and more. Fresh off of his European adventures, Jherek pursues his love of candelabras at the local flea market and dishes on some of his favorite vegan meals.
